    85 lbs in 3 months, which is an extremely high goal, would only result in you gaining it back again (atleast in my personal experience). To lose it in a healthy way and to keep it off, you MUST take your time. It's a lifestyle change. You'll also find that the first 20 lbs or so are the easiest, then it will gradually become more difficult. Stay committed, do not be too strict on yourself, and do not rush your body, and you'll do just fine. Also, welcome to the site!
